30 Sharon Town Employees Getting 2 % Cost of Living Raise

Selectmen have approved the one-year contract with the AFSCME union.

 

Thirty town employees will get a 2 percent cost of living increase starting July 1 under a new one-year contract, Town Administrator Benjamin Puritz says.

The American Federation of State, County and Municipal Employees union members also will buy their work clothes "on a reimbursement basis from a list established by the superintendent of public works" instead of a vendor, Puritz told selectmen Wednesday night.

Selectmen then approved the deal.
